Output 3cc820d87e8ac271f4bc4bad15bd5d65f32d033565975a7a7427e17db9bbbe3f:3

value
345192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66eba9cf91c2df46ea25406d7b2ae93e9ee9d568 OP_EQUAL
address
3B5DAHVmwDh2vVczyzQpeyHQKDmgW1sFUu
transaction
3cc820d87e8ac271f4bc4bad15bd5d65f32d033565975a7a7427e17db9bbbe3f
confirmations
150631
spent
true